Dyke Hall Lane

Highlight • Trail

Beautiful quiet road for cycling just outside Dent. It links up to Craven Way, a rough bridleway taking you to Ribblesworth Viaduct.

A lovely set of stepping stones across River Dee in a peaceful location. Obviously, if the river is in spate, just don't. There are bridges in both directions along the river if you continue on the path along the bank.
